Wedding Website

A beautiful, feature rich, device friendly wedding website.
See wedding.rampatra.com for a demo. Use invite code 271117 to RSVP.

Highlights

  1. Slick and fully responsive design.
  2. RSVP feature which directly uploads data to a Google sheet.
  3. Receive email alerts when someone RSVPs.
  4. Add to Calendar feature which supports four different calendars.
  5. Book Uber button lets guests book a cab to the venue with just a single tap.
  6. A nice Youtube video showing your venue.
  7. Google Map showing your venue's location.
  8. Start and run the website completely free. No hosting, backend server, or database required as you can use GitHub Pages to host and Google sheets (with the help of Google scripts) to store RSVP data.

Getting Started

  1. $ git clone https://github.com/rampatra/wedding-website.git - clone this project to your computer
  2. $ cd wedding-website - go inside the project directory
  3. $ npm install - install dependencies
  4. $ gulp - compile sass to css, minify js, etc.
  5. That's it, open index.html file on your browser by just double-clicking on it.
